Economical Way to Synthesize SSZ-13 with Abundant Ion-Exchanged Cu+ for an Extraordinary Performance in Selective Catalytic Reduction (SCR) of NOx by Ammonia

Abstract: In this study, an economical way for SSZ-13 preparation with the essentially cheap choline chloride as template has been attempted. The as-synthesized SSZ-13 zeolite after ion exchange by copper nitrate solution exhibited a superior SCR performance (over 95% NOx conversion across a broad range from 150 to 400 °C) to the traditional zeolite-based catalysts of Cu-Beta and Cu-ZSM-5. “…SSZ-13 zeolites have been synthesized via various methods, including direct synthesis (from precursors of silica and alumina) and conversion of zeolite Y. For the synthesis of SSZ-13s, various templates, such as N,N,Ntrimethyl-1-adamantanamine iodide (TMAda-I) [5,7], TMAda-OH [8][9][10][11][12], choline chloride [13,14], copper-tetraethylenepentamine (Cu-TEPA) [15][16][17], tetraethylammonium hydroxide (TEA-OH) [18], benzyltrimethylammonium hydroxide [19], and N,N,Ndimethylethylcyclohexylammonium bromide [20] have been used despite several reports of its template-free [21][22][23][24] synthesis.…”
